The Suzuki Jimny 5-Door is the longer, more practical JB74W Jimny, adding two rear doors and twice the boot space while keeping the familiar 1.5-litre petrol and automatic gearbox. It suits buyers who want the Jimny shape with easier rear access, not a cut-price B-segment SUV. In Malaysia, it costs from RM199,950.
There are no 2026-specific updates in the recent model news, so the Jimny 5-Door carries on into 2026 unchanged from its 2024 Malaysian launch specification. The current range is simple: one 1.5 variant, petrol power, conventional automatic transmission and four seats. Its defining changes over the three-door Jimny remain the extra pair of doors and the doubled boot space.

The Jimny 5-Door is easier to live with than the three-door because it adds rear doors and boot space, but it is still a niche buy. At RM199,950, it costs far more than the Perodua Ativa, Aruz and Traz, and even more than the Suzuki eVitara and Toyota Urban Cruiser. Buy it for the Jimny character and packaging, not because it beats mainstream B-SUVs on price.
